Ascension Seton is seeking a Physician Assistant or AGACNP to join our Trauma Surgery Department at Ascension Seton Medical Center Williamson in Round Rock, Texas. This employed position offers the opportunity to practice within a nonprofit health system, serving a population of approximately 142,000 people through an integrated referral network.
You will join an established team of physicians and Advanced Practice Providers (APPs) in an inpatient setting caring for patients aged 15 and up. The role focuses on delivering comprehensive direct care, from conducting thorough patient histories and physical assessments to formulating precise treatment plans under physician supervision. You will manage ongoing health conditions, perform diagnostic procedures, and empower patients and families through clear counseling on preventative health and community resources.
